WhatA turnkey appliance or software package that runs local AI models optimized for home automation — voice control, image recognition, and LLM-powered routines — without cloud dependencies.
SignalUsers are already running local AI on NAS boxes to power Home Assistant setups, but the configuration is painful and fragile — there's clear demand for a plug-and-play local AI home server.
Why NowHome Assistant has millions of users, local LLMs are now fast enough on consumer hardware to handle real-time voice and automation tasks, and privacy concerns are pushing people away from cloud AI.
MarketSmart home enthusiasts (~5M Home Assistant users), broader smart home market $150B+. Competes with cloud assistants (Alexa, Google) but targets the privacy-conscious segment no one serves well.
MoatPre-trained models fine-tuned for home automation tasks plus deep Home Assistant integration create a steep learning curve for competitors; hardware partnerships with NAS vendors lock in distribution.
